Gita Group of Greater Akron is a community which gathers for worship in the homes of members. This is the family shrine of the Bhardwaj family.

Interior of The Laxmi-Narayan Temple of the Hindu Temple Society of Northeastern Ohio, Youngstown. The construction of the temple started in 1984.

The Greater Cleveland Shiva Vishnu Temple. This is a picture of the old building which was converted into a temple till the new temple building was constructed further back on the lot.

"The Bridge to Our Heritage" (granite plaque) represents the link between the Western lifestyle and the religious and cultural roots of the Hindu community.

Kalashas (sacred pots) brought by devotees being consecrated before commencing the Havan under a large tent.

Larger painted Kalashas (sacred pots) to be carried to the main temple.

Kalashas being carried to the new temple by the priests and the major donors for abhishekam (sacred bath) of the newly installed deities.

Devotees singing outside the Havan tent

Havan ritual preliminary to the installation of deities

Prominent donors of the Shiva Vishnu Temple performing Havan

Devotees doing Abhishekam (sacred bath) of the newly installed Shivalinga
